North Waverly Park, Mountain View, CA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in North Waverly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| North Waverly Park Studio Apartments | $3,073 | $1,708 | $4,199 |
| North Waverly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$4,280 | $1,185 | $8,728 |
| North Waverly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$5,365 | $2,795 | $10,000+ |
| North Waverly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$6,999 | $4,495 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about North Waverly Park
How much are Studio apartments in North Waverly Park?
There are currently 377 Studio Apartments in North Waverly Park with rent ranges from $1,708 to $4,199 with an average price of $3,073.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om North Waverly Park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in North Waverly Park ranges from $1,185 to $8,728 with an average monthly rent of $4,280.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in North Waverly Park c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in North Waverly Park range from $2,795 to $12,870.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$5,365.
How expensive are North Waverly Park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 146 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in North Waverly Park on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$4,495 to $12,200 - averaging $6,999 for the location.
